Neoprogrammer 21019 Ch341a Hot | 2027 |
After writing a BIOS, always perform a "Verify" operation to ensure the heat didn't cause data corruption.
The absolute most common cause of a boiling hot EEPROM chip is . If you plug an 8-pin SPI flash chip backward, VCC (Power) connects directly to GND (Ground), creating a dead short. How to Align it Correctly: [Problem] CH347 heats up and fails to detect the BIOS chip
Try lowering the "Interface Speed" in the settings if the wires are long (like when using a SOP8 clip). Summary Checklist Check the dot on the chip. Is it a 1.8V chip? Use an adapter. Is the programmer outputting 5V? Perform the 3.3V mod.
When flashing a corrupted BIOS or EEPROM chip, the combination of the and NeoProgrammer 2.1.0.19 software is highly popular due to its affordability and wide component support. However, a critical issue frequently halts this process: the CH341A programmer, the target BIOS chip, or both rapidly become hot to the touch.
As the sun began to set, Jack's workshop became hot and stuffy, but he didn't notice. He was too engrossed in his work, carefully flashing firmware onto a test board using his new Neoprogrammer 21019. The device hummed along smoothly, and Jack felt a sense of satisfaction as he watched his projects come to life. neoprogrammer 21019 ch341a hot
An electronic component becomes hot when it draws more electrical current than it is rated to handle. When using NeoProgrammer 2.1.0.19 with a standard CH341A "Black Edition" or "Green Edition" board, overheating typically stems from four specific hardware errors. 1. Pin 1 Reversal (Incorrect Orientation)
: Use an SOP8 test clip to program chips without de-soldering them from the motherboard. 2. Software Setup Download the NeoProgrammer V2.2.0.10 Install the drivers by running Drivers/CH341A subdirectory.
The CH341A is a versatile USB bus converter chip produced by Nanjing Qinheng Microelectronics. It acts as a bridge, allowing a computer to communicate via USB and translate those commands into various other protocols, including UART, I2C, SPI, and even a parallel printer port. For programming, we primarily use its SPI and I2C capabilities.
CH341a Programmer help, trying to flash SPI NOR GD25LR128DSIG After writing a BIOS, always perform a "Verify"
Fixing the "NeoProgrammer + CH341A Getting Hot" Crisis: A Complete Hardware & Software Troubleshooting Guide
The most compelling feature of NeoProgrammer is its extensive chip database. While older software struggled to identify modern flash chips, NeoProgrammer v2.2.0.10 boasts support for over . This number has grown dramatically through community-driven updates, with some later builds pushing the count past 2,000. Its database is not limited to just one type of chip. It provides a one-stop solution for various tasks, offering support for:
For hot programming, version 2.1.0.19 is excellent because of its reliable chip detection and verification routines.
: Many "Black Edition" CH341A programmers have a design flaw where the data lines (CS, DO, CLK, DI) output even when the VCC is set to How to Align it Correctly: [Problem] CH347 heats
: Ensure Pin 1 (marked by a dot or indentation on the chip) matches the Pin 1 marker on the programmer or adapter socket. Inserting it rotated 180° will cause an immediate short and rapid heating. 2. Voltage Mismatch (5V vs 3.3V)
Ensure the pin 1 (marked with a red wire on the clip) aligns with the dot on the chip. 4. NeoProgrammer 21019 Best Practices
If your motherboard has standby power (e.g., CMOS battery or laptop battery), the chip will be "hot" with 3.3V already. Connecting the CH341A can cause a voltage conflict.